Rathayatra of Lord Jagannatha in Puri Slide Show, by Stephen Knapp
This is a slide show of the RathaYatra festival of Jagannatha Puri, India. Attended by nearly a million people each year, this is the one time of year that the ancient Deities of Lord Jagannatha, Balarama and Subhadra come out of the temple to ride the ratha carts from the main temple to the Gundicha temple and back. This offers excellent views of the Deities and the whole parade festival. We also visit a few of the other spiritual places in town and surrounding area, such as samadhi of Haridas Thakur, Alarlanatha, the Konarka sun temple, etc. You may have to use the pause button to get longer views of those photos you like the most. What is Vedic Literature, by Stephen Knapp
This gives an overview of what exactly is Vedic literature, from the samhitas of the Rig, Sama, Yajur, and Atharva Vedas, up through the Brahmanas, Aranyakas, Itihasas, such as the Ramayana, Mahabharata, and Puranas, their importance, and how they all work together to help explain and elaborate the essential spiritual truths that are the conclusion of Vedic spiritual knowledge.
